Pricing for the (AT), 1.5L (turbo) variant of the Ford Fusion transmission, aggregated from 118 salvage yard listings across 3 model years.
Price summary

A used Ford Fusion transmission ((AT), 1.5L (turbo)) costs $350 to $2,520, with a median asking price of $1,538. Based on 118 priced salvage yard listings across the US, updated Sep 8, 2026. Prices exclude shipping, core charges, and installation.

Trim-specific context

How is the (AT), 1.5L (turbo) priced differently?

This pricing covers the (AT), 1.5L (turbo) variant of the Ford Fusion transmission, based on 118 priced listings across 3 model years (2018, 2019, 2020). Its $1,538 median is 14% below the Ford Fusion transmission overall median of $1,798.

Pricing is not a fitment guarantee. Match the VIN, part number, engine or drivetrain, and seller-listed variant before ordering.

Common questions

Ford Fusion transmission ((AT), 1.5L (turbo)) FAQ

How much is a used Ford Fusion transmission ((AT), 1.5L (turbo))?

Based on 118 priced salvage-yard listings across 3 model years, a used Ford Fusion transmission in the (AT), 1.5L (turbo) variant lists between $350 and $2,520, with a median asking price of $1,538.

Which Ford Fusion years use the (AT), 1.5L (turbo) transmission?

The (AT), 1.5L (turbo) variant appears in model years 2018, 2019, 2020. Prices and availability differ by year.

Is there a price difference between (AT), 1.5L (turbo) condition grades?

Yes. Grade A has a median of $1,600, Grade B has a median of $1,324, Grade C has a median of $1,367. Grade A parts are in excellent condition, B is good, and C is fair.
